Michael David Inkblot Tannat 2012

The Michael David Inkblot Tannat 2012 is sourced from a single vineyard located in the southeastern edge of the Lodi AVA in northern California. Bonny Doon A Proper Claret 2012

The 2012 Bonny Doon A Proper Claret is a blend of 62% Cabernet Sauvignon, 22% Petite Verdot, 8% Tannat and 1% Petite Sirah sourced from more than one California grape growing AVA. Smoking Loon Red Loonatic

The Smoking Loon Red Loonatic Red Wine Blend is a non-vintage mix of 28% Syrah, 20% Alicante Bouschet, 15% Petite Sirah, 10% Zinfandel, 7% Tannat, 6% Sangiovese, 6% Touriga Nacional, 6% Tempranillo and 2% Pinot Noir sourced from several California grape growing AVA’s, but primarily the Lodi AVA. Pennywise Petite Sirah 2011

The 2011 Pennywise Petite Sirah is 86% Petite Sirah, 8% Merlot and 6% Tannat (a blending grape originally from the Northern Rhone in France, it gives the wine a red berry flavor, dark purple color and adds structure) sourced from vineyards in 58% Lodi, 20% Mendocino, 12% Clarksburg and 10% Paso Robles. 2008 Chateau Labrande Cahors Malbec

The Chateau Labrande Cahors is 75% Malbec, 20% Merlot and 5% Tannat sourced from the Lot region of the Cahors AOC in Southwest France.
